Regular maintenance of the pump seal oil system is essential to ensure continued performance and longevity
pump seal oil. This includes checking the oil level regularly and adding more as needed. It also involves monitoring the condition of the oil and replacing it when necessary. Dirty or contaminated oil can cause damage to the pump seals and other components, leading to leaks and reduced efficiency.

In addition to its sealing capabilities, the front hub oil seal also plays a role in reducing noise and vibration in the vehicle
front hub oil seal. As the seal rotates with the wheel hub, it creates a damping effect that helps to absorb and reduce vibrations and noise. This is particularly important in vehicles that are used for long distances or in harsh driving conditions, where noise and vibration can become a significant issue.
